Multicultural Communities Council of WA (MCCWA) delivers services for disadvantaged and vulnerable individuals and families from culturally and linguistically diverse (CaLD) backgrounds. MCCWA is the leading provider of culturally appropriate, culturally responsive as well as culturally competent services to the Multicultural Communities in Western Australia.

Ishar Multicultural Women’s Health Service offers a variety of services that focus on healing of issues that affect the health and wellbeing of women of all ages. Specialised domestic violence support is available to assist women with a range of activities, including; finding refugee accommodation, reporting the perpetrator and other legal services.
